The Technology Behind Lidarmos
At its core, Lidarmos operates using LiDAR—an optical sensing method that measures distances by illuminating targets with laser light and analyzing the reflected pulses. The company’s proprietary technology enhances range, resolution, and data processing. Its systems are built to function in challenging environmental conditions.

Applications of Lidarmos in Autonomous Vehicles
One of the biggest areas of impact for Lidarmos is autonomous driving. Its LiDAR systems provide real-time 3D maps that help vehicles detect obstacles, pedestrians, and road features. This technology significantly enhances navigation safety and efficiency for self-driving cars and delivery robots.

Use of Lidarmos in Agriculture and Environmental Studies
The agricultural industry uses Lidarmos sensors for precision farming and land analysis. These systems help monitor crops, soil texture, and terrain elevation, allowing farmers to optimize productivity. In environmental science, Lidarmos aids in studying forests, coastlines, and natural resources.
